means Hard to break, hurt, or chew through — whether describing meat, people, problems, or luck.
from From Old English toh, meaning sticky or tenacious — the same stubborn fiber that makes gum cling and leather refuse to tear.
Original senseDescribed tenacious, clinging stickiness, not strength.
Tough vs hardMaterials science: hard resists scratches, tough resists shattering.
Tough luckSarcastic sympathy dating to the 1900s.
